Practical Designer Notes Before You Commit
Before integrating RN Nurse Flower Leopard Sublimation into client work or your own business branding, conduct a few vital checks. First, confirm the commercial license allows use for physical product sales and marketing. Then, create real packaging mockups. Print a test label at the intended size to see how the 300 dpi PNG holds up. Preview it on a small tag to ensure details don’t become muddy. Check how it looks in black and white for potential non-color applications. Crucially, test it alongside your chosen brand fonts—serif, sans serif, script—to see if the pairing feels cohesive. Does it harmonize with a friendly handwritten font for a soap brand, or a clean sans serif for a modern candle line?
